Malatya Erhaç Airport


Malatya Airport is a military and public airport in Malatya, Turkey. The airport, opened in 1941, is located from Malatya.

2nd Land Aviation Regiment

Next to Erhaç Airport is the 2nd Land Aviation Regiment Command, headed by a Colonel. Turkish-made TAI/AgustaWestland T129 ATAK combat helicopters joined the Command in 2014.
